Why Every Man Needs a Coin Pouch
The primary benefit of a coin pouch is organization. It neatly corrals all your loose change, preventing it from scratching your phone screen or wearing holes in your pockets. This simple act of separation can preserve the life of your clothing and keep your other essentials in pristine condition. Furthermore, it streamlines transactions. Instead of fumbling for the right change, you have it all in one accessible place, making cash payments quicker and more dignified.

Leather for a Timeless Look
Leather is the quintessential choice for a coin pouch. It's durable, ages beautifully, and exudes a sense of classic elegance. A quality leather pouch can last for years, developing a unique patina over time that tells a story of its use. Whether you opt for a sleek, polished finish or a more rustic, full-grain leather, this material offers unmatched sophistication. It's an investment in both style and function.
Beyond Coins: A Versatile Everyday Carry Item
While its name suggests a singular purpose, the coin pouch is surprisingly versatile. It's the perfect size for storing small, easily lost items. Think of it as a micro-organizer for your pocket or bag. Use it to hold SD cards, a house key, guitar picks, or even emergency medication. This adaptability makes it an invaluable addition to any man's everyday carry (EDC) collection, helping keep life’s small necessities in order.
